Bryce Harper takes a swipe at team president Dave Dombrowski
Philadelphia Phillies first baseman Bryce Harper. Jayne Kamin-Oncea-Imagn Images

Bryce Harper is using anything that he can to motivate himself this offseason.

The Philadelphia Phillies star Harper turned some heads on Friday with his latest TikTok video. Harper posted a video of himself hitting in the batting cage while wearing a shirt with an interesting message.

“Not elite,” Harper’s shirt read. 

Take a look at a screenshot of the video.

That was a thinly veiled reference to some comments that Phillies president of baseball operations Dave Dombrowski made about Harper earlier in the offseason. During his exit interview for the 2025 campaign, Dombrowski cast doubt on whether the 33-year-old Harper could still be an “elite” player.

Indeed, the former NL MVP Harper took a bit of a step back last season, hitting .261 with 27 home runs, 75 RBI and 12 stolen bases through 132 games. Since Harper is now a full-time first baseman who is still making around $25 million per year through 2031, the Phillies are right to have some higher expectations of him at the plate.

It is unclear the exact nature of Harper’s relationship with Dombrowski, and it should be noted that Dombrowski has been extremely complimentary of Harper in the past. But regardless of whether or not Harper legitimately took offense to Dombrowski’s comments or if he was simply poking fun at the remarks with the shirt, Harper appears to have received the message loud and clear.
